Chemical compound identification plays a crucial role during numerous scientific and industrial applications. The compound with the CAS number 12125-02-9 is no exception. This unique chemical entity requires accurate identification to ensure reliable handling and utilization.

A variety of techniques can be employed for the identification of 12125-02-9. Analytical methods, such as infrared (IR) spectroscopy, nuclear magnetic resonance (NMR) spectroscopy, and gas chromatography-mass spectrometry (GC-MS), are frequently utilized to determine the structure and composition of this compound.

Furthermore, physical properties like melting point, boiling point, and density can provide valuable information for identification purposes. By integrating multiple analytical techniques, a comprehensive and reliable identification of 12125-02-9 can be achieved.

Safety Considerations for Handling substances 12125-02-9, 1555-56-2, 555-43-1, and 6074-84-6

When working with chemical compounds such as 12125-02-9, 1555-56-2, 555-43-1, and 6074-84-6, it is essential to prioritize personal protection. These chemicals may pose dangers, and appropriate techniques are required to mitigate these risks.

  • Make sure to have on appropriate protective clothing, including hand protection, eye protection, and a lab coat.
  • Conduct operations in a well-ventilated environment to minimize the risk of breathing in harmful vapors.
  • Avoid contact these substances with bare skin.
  • In case of spillage, promptly isolate and follow appropriate cleanup procedures.
  • Store these materials in a designated storage area, separated from incompatible substances.

Be aware of the specific hazards each material and follow all relevant safety guidelines.
